[Kde-games-devel] Review Request: Hard AI for KSquares

Tom Vincent Peters code at vincent-peters.de
Sun Apr 29 16:10:13 UTC 2012



> On April 29, 2012, 2:33 p.m., Albert Astals Cid wrote:
> > /trunk/KDE/kdegames/ksquares/src/gameboardscene.cpp, line 48
> > <http://svn.reviewboard.kde.org/r/6951/diff/2/?file=47928#file47928line48>
> >
> >     Why this change? Seems unrelated to the AI code
> 
> Tom Vincent Peters wrote:
>     yes, this is not a required change for the ai. i put it there to get tooltips with the internal line index on free lines. that made understanding the debug output easier.

changed it back to the old drawing method and commented out my version


- Tom Vincent


-----------------------------------------------------------
This is an automatically generated e-mail. To reply, visit:
http://svn.reviewboard.kde.org/r/6951/#review10780
-----------------------------------------------------------


On April 29, 2012, 4:04 p.m., Tom Vincent Peters wrote:
> 
> -----------------------------------------------------------
> This is an automatically generated e-mail. To reply, visit:
> http://svn.reviewboard.kde.org/r/6951/
> -----------------------------------------------------------
> 
> (Updated April 29, 2012, 4:04 p.m.)
> 
> 
> Review request for KDE Games and Matt Willliams.
> 
> 
> Description
> -------
> 
> Hard AI for KSquares
> Added per player AI difficulty	
> Moved AI settings from normal game to demo mode
> Added player count parameter for demo mode
> 
> known unintentional changes to other AI:
> medium AI probably will do hard-hearted handouts in most cases
> 
> 
> Diffs
> -----
> 
>   /trunk/KDE/kdegames/ksquares/ChangeLog 1292133 
>   /trunk/KDE/kdegames/ksquares/src/aicontroller.h 1292133 
>   /trunk/KDE/kdegames/ksquares/src/aicontroller.cpp 1292133 
>   /trunk/KDE/kdegames/ksquares/src/gameboardscene.cpp 1292133 
>   /trunk/KDE/kdegames/ksquares/src/ksquares.kcfg 1292133 
>   /trunk/KDE/kdegames/ksquares/src/ksquaresdemowindow.h 1292133 
>   /trunk/KDE/kdegames/ksquares/src/ksquaresdemowindow.cpp 1292133 
>   /trunk/KDE/kdegames/ksquares/src/ksquareswindow.cpp 1292133 
>   /trunk/KDE/kdegames/ksquares/src/main.cpp 1292133 
>   /trunk/KDE/kdegames/ksquares/src/newgamewidget.ui 1292133 
>   /trunk/KDE/kdegames/ksquares/src/prefs_ai.ui 1292133 
>   /trunk/KDE/kdegames/ksquares/src/settings.kcfgc 1292133 
> 
> Diff: http://svn.reviewboard.kde.org/r/6951/diff/
> 
> 
> Testing
> -------
> 
> 100 autoplay games medium against hard
> a lot of games against hard ai
> 
> 
> Thanks,
> 
> Tom Vincent Peters
> 
>

-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.kde.org/pipermail/kde-games-devel/attachments/20120429/06ab71fb/attachment.html>


More information about the kde-games-devel mailing list